VP Construction - Data Center Project Delivery - Ashburn, VA / East Coast
This opportunity is with a leading provider of mission-critical data center solutions as a Managed Services Provider as a VP of Construction Projects in an Owner's Rep capacity. This firm provides a complete life cycle of solutions that are custom-fit to the requirements of their client's mission-critical facilities. This opportunity provides a career-growth minded role with exciting projects with leading-edge technology and innovation as well as competitive salaries and benefits. They build mission-critical facilities for data center facilities nationwide for Enterprise, Colocation and Hyperscale Companies.
We are looking for a VP of Data Center Construction Projects to support critical facility construction delivery of upgrades, retrofits and other complex projects in a live environment. The VP will be responsible for all aspects of managing and execution of data center construction project management on the West Coast and act on the Owner's behalf. This will include providing senior leadership to Project Managers that will be managing complex projects varying in scope, contractors and vendors associated with the delivery of client's projects to provide superior client service. The candidate will have overall responsibility West Coast Project Management team for the delivery of assigned projects on budget on time and assurance that the project scope and quality meet Company Design Standards and the objectives set for the project.
Responsibilities:
- Leadership position in the development and execution of strategy for the construction pm team
- Contribute to the development of expanding existing business with other business units and as well as additional projects with the customer; source new business
- Manage relationships with strategic alliance clients; serve as a key resource to multiple client teams;
- Manage and maintain liaison with various Project Managers that oversee project deliverables on construction efforts with support of contractors and vendors in order to manage the day to day activities that impact the delivery of company's critical facilities construction projects
- Performance management of all contracted vendors, consultants, etc.
- Provide guidance with on-site supervision when needed to ensure project performance criteria are being met
- Act as a project executive, with oversight of multiple project implementations and execution of deliverables on the west coast
- Negotiate contracts Customers and Vendors as necessary
- Manage financial aspects of entire project: establish & manage project budgets (including hard and soft costs), maintain monthly forecasts and cash flow analysis, prepare anticipated cost reports and any other reports to protect the company's interest and simultaneously maintain good relationship with the client
- Provide construction cost/benefit analysis as required. Responsibilities may include, but is not limited to: pre-construction duties (e.g. design, entitlements, bidding, permitting, consultant selection, design team selection, schedule creation, contractor selection, and vendor selection), etc
- Deliver Built to Suit projects, upgrades and retrofits with a heavy emphasis on value-engineering
- Drive Company Standards uniformly as it regards to Project Delivery by all project participants on all projects
- Identify, manage and mitigate areas of concern regarding potential liabilities and risk (fee, company reputation, errors and omissions, etc.)
- Maintain client relationships and manage conflict resolution
- Represent the company in project meetings
- Manage / hire a team of project managers; responsible for attracting, retaining, developing and managing a team
- Trains and develops project team members in the skills and understanding of firm procedures, methodology and practices expected for a successful project implementation
- Insures that Project Managers are following company and industry's best practice are fully and accurately followed and that all internal and external stakeholders are fully informed of all project, internal and client issues affecting the perception of the local, national and global reputation of the firm
Qualifications:
- BA or BS a plus; advanced degree a plus
- Minimum of 7-10+ years of experience managing data center or mission critical construction projects with progressive leadership responsibility
- Experience managing multiple Data Center Construction Projects as an Owner or as a General Contractor
- Demonstrated ability to manage retrofit projects, interior fit outs, upgrades, or multi site capital programs in a live data center environment
- Deep understanding of the design and construction process for mission critical building systems
- Executive level client facing experience with strong relationship management and advisory capabilities
- Proven leadership experience supervising, mentoring, and developing project managers and teams
- Strong financial expertise with demonstrated success managing complex project budgets, executive level reporting, scheduling and SOPS as they relate to corporate real estate
- Computer proficiency including MS Project, Excel, and enterprise project controls tools such as Primavera P6; AutoCAD a plus
- Highly organized with strong analytical, decision making, and problem solving skills
- Exceptional communication skills across written, verbal, and executive level presentations
- Ability to support both internal and external stakeholders (architects, contractors, client's representatives, etc.).
- Ability to work independently and make high impact decisions affecting large capital programs
- Advanced contract negotiation and vendor management experience
- Willingness to travel as required to support project and client needs
- Active participation in professional organizations such as AFCOM, ASHRAE, 7x24 Exchange, PTC, Datacenter Dynamics, Uptime, iMasons, Bisnow/DICE, etc.
- Previous experience in the Military / Military Veterans a huge plus! Experience with Electrical / Mechanical: Navy nukes - EMN, ETN, MMNs, Seabees, Army - Power Generation, Air Force – Power Production, Generator Techs, Maritime, Coast Guard, Army National Guard, etc.
